Understanding the Sphinx Cat’s Personality Traits
Sphinx cats, also known as Canadian Sphynx, are known for their outgoing and social personalities. Unlike some breeds that prefer solitude, Sphinx cats thrive on interaction and often seek out human companionship. They are highly intelligent and curious, which contributes to their ability to recognize and bond with their owners. Their lack of fur doesn’t mean they lack warmth; Sphinx cats are often described as being very affectionate and loving towards their human family members.
These cats are known for their playful nature and often engage in activities that mimic those of dogs, such as fetching toys or following their owners around the house. This behavior is indicative of their strong attachment to their humans and their desire for constant interaction. The Sphinx cat’s personality traits make them excellent companions for individuals seeking a pet that is both intelligent and deeply connected to its owner.
The Science Behind Cat Recognition
Research suggests that cats, including Sphinx cats, can indeed recognize their owners. Studies have shown that cats use a combination of visual cues, scent, and sound to identify familiar faces and voices. Sphinx cats, in particular, may rely heavily on scent and sound due to their lack of fur, which typically plays a role in how other cats perceive their environment.
In a study published in the journal Animal Cognition, researchers found that cats responded differently to their owner’s voice compared to strangers. This indicates that Sphinx cats, like other breeds, can distinguish between familiar and unfamiliar people based on auditory cues. Additionally, the close proximity and frequent interaction Sphinx cats have with their owners likely enhance their ability to recognize them through multiple sensory inputs.
Building a Strong Bond with Your Sphinx Cat
To strengthen the bond between you and your Sphinx cat, it’s important to provide consistent interaction and positive reinforcement. Regular playtime, grooming sessions, and cuddling can all help reinforce the connection. Sphinx cats enjoy being touched and often seek out physical contact, so spending quality time together can be mutually beneficial.
Training your Sphinx cat using treats and praise can also enhance their recognition of you as a source of rewards and affection. Consistency is key; maintaining a routine can help your cat feel secure and further deepen the bond. By investing time and effort into building a relationship with your Sphinx cat, you’ll likely find that they recognize and respond to you in ways that demonstrate their unique connection to you.
